Melting two bands into one heavy metal jam, Guns 'N Roses got its name from Hollywood Rose and LA Guns. One lousy day in LA back in March, 1985, a group of rock musicians was born with Axl Rose on lead vocals, Tracii Guns and Izzy Stradlin on guitars, Ole Beich on base, and Rob Gardner on drums. It was after Gardner and Guns couldn't make it to a gig in Seattle that Slash and drummer Steven Adler joined Guns 'N Roses on their stage performance. And the Guns 'N Roses soon strummed their way to fame. Their first signature song was "Welcome to the Jungle" followed by their first album, Appetite for Destruction.
